Course Content

• Vector Spaces and Subspaces
• Linear Independence and Dependence
• Basis and Dimension of Vector Spaces
• Linear Transformations and Matrices
• Eigenvalues and Eigenvectors (Linear Algebra)
• Inner Product Spaces and Orthogonality
• Gram-Schmidt Process and Orthogonalization
• Vector Space Properties and Applications
